On July 10, the 2020 World Artificial Intelligence Conference Cloud Summit "Artificial Intelligence Gives Power to Sustainable Future" Forum was held. The theme of the forum is to focus on the application of AI and Internet of Things technologies in urban construction, infectious disease protection, energy saving and emission reduction, etc., and discuss how cutting-edge technology can promote the sustainable development of society and create a permanent future. Professor Gong Peng, Dean of the School of Science and Director of the Department of Earth System Science (DESS) at Tsinghua University, attended the forum and delivered a speech.

Gong summed up the biggest problem facing the earth: the earth's ecosystem cannot support the rapid development of human society. At present, human activities are rapidly and dramatically changing the nature, resulting in the unsustainable function of the earth's ecological services, such as the decline of biodiversity, environmental pollution and other problems. To protect nature and biodiversity, scientists monitor and analyze the health of all species, but there is not enough integrated data to help scientists understand the full picture of the earth's ecosystems. At the same time, Gong also pointed out that the current increasingly subdivided and deepened discipline research, which is easy to cause researchers to lose the grand perspective, in the face of global change, such as macro and comprehensive problems difficult to come up with solutions.

In order to solve this problem, Lucas Joppa, Microsoft's chief environmental officer, proposed that this can be regarded as a global optimization problem, and artificial intelligence can help us solve this problem. Therefore, Lucas Joppa put forward the concept of "planet computer", that is, to create a system that can provide the distribution of all species and resources on the earth. Lucas Joppa further introduced that the "planet computer" is actually a huge database that can be accessed and updated anytime, anywhere. Its goal is to connect trillions of environmental data and ecosystem data worldwide to help scientists around the world monitor and build Model and manage the earth’s natural resources and jointly solve the challenges of the environment and sustainable development. However, the storage and computing performance of computers currently cannot meet the requirements of "planet computers".

The current decline and recession of ecosystem services is the biggest challenge facing the planet, Gong said. Computers can combine simulation, scientific understanding and data observation to better assess future development policies. Whether it is to build a planetary computer with more detailed data scale, or to get the abstract understanding and simulation prediction of the earth through reasoning, the storage and computing performance of the computer is put forward a very high demand. In the future, earth science and computer science will continue to go hand in hand.
